See Pere Marquette 2-8-4 number 1225 operate on several freight specials that are the first-ever photo trains for this Lima-built Berkshire type steam locomotive. Several 1940s and 1950s period freight cars are used and the engine is put back to its steam-era appearance. This video was shot in April 2007, and features a weekend of photo freights from Owosso, Michigan which is the home of the Steam Railroading Institute, where Pere Marquette 2-8-4 number 1225 resides. This freight Photo Special weekend is a first for the 1225! We arrived early so that we captured some of the activity on Friday with the train being assembled for the weekend. We see 1225 moving around, and Flagg Coal Company 0-4-0T Number 75, which was given its original number, 2 for this weekend. Both engines are seen at Owosso as switching duties are performed.

On Saturday and Sunday we start before dawn, with sunrise scenes that accent the profile of the fine lines of this steam locomotive. We work two different lines on both Saturday and Sunday including the former New York Central line, and the former Ann Arbor line from Owosso, Michigan. During the days we are treated to several different runbys, that include reflection shots, grain elevators, and much more. In addition some period vintage vehicles are used with some of the runbys. There are scenes of 1225 on the turntable as it is serviced between runs. Two camera coverage includes extra scenes at some locations, plus some spots where we could combine two camera shots into one runby. You won’t want to miss this first-ever photo special for Pere Marquette 1225. Did you know: The 1225 is the locomotive that was used as the template for the movie “Polar Express”.
